Short description:
By using the applications of physics concepts this book will challenge, motivate, and stimulate all your students. Written for Standard Grade, it is also used extensively for GCSE.
? Each topic on a double-page spread including essential physics in summary form
? Applies physics to the real world
? Suitable for both Standard Grade Physics and GCSE courses with a physics content
